
High-Speed Performance Meets Carbon-Tech Agility
The Verve 48 pushes boundaries with three 600 hp Mercury Verado outboard engines delivering speeds up to 50 knots, balanced by a patent-pending Stepped ‘V’ Ventilated Tunnel (SVVT) hull designed by Michael Peters for superb stability and handling at high speed. Built with Azimut’s Carbon‑Tech construction, it reduces upper-structure weight by up to 30%, lowers roll momentum, and maintains a low center of gravity—resulting in faster acceleration, improved fuel efficiency, and truly thrilling yet smooth performance at sea .
Sport-Weekender Living: Versatile Cockpit & Smart Layout
The cockpit of the Verve 48 is engineered for fun and flexibility: a retractable high-low dining table, full-service wet bar with fridge, grill, sink, and pop-up TV can all transform the space from dining area to sun lounge or entertainment zone within seconds. A fold-out port-side bulwark and hydraulic swim platform extend the deck over the water for direct sea access and free-flowing social space—while luxurious interiors include two well-appointed cabins, a convertible lower saloon, and abundant light from integrated hull glazing by Francesco Struglia Design.
